open-dotnet / .github

https://twitter.com/izs/status/1461366232335073289
25 stars 34 forks source link

Rust/Golang has a better 1st class experience in VSCode than C# #20

Open ghuntley opened 2 years ago

ghuntley commented 2 years ago

overview

If we look outside of the .NET ecosystem you will see that other programming languages that are not developed by Microsoft have better support for Microsoft Visual Studio Code than C# which is developed by Microsoft.

next steps

Comment here if you feel the same but please be constructive:

Create GitHub issues for the problems if they don't exist upstream at https://github.com/OmniSharp/omnisharp-vscode and link them back in here.

additional materials

bitbonk commented 2 years ago

Hot reload not supported - https://github.com/OmniSharp/omnisharp-vscode/issues/4874

ghuntley commented 2 years ago

Debugger does not support Edit & Continue - https://github.com/OmniSharp/omnisharp-vscode/issues/490

Krzysztof-Cieslak commented 2 years ago

".NET", eh?

ghuntley commented 2 years ago

".NET", eh?

Excellent point. Apologies to the incredible folks behind https://ionide.io @Krzysztof-Cieslak

Krzysztof-Cieslak commented 2 years ago

❤️